I have an Emachine T2542 (I know it's a piece of s***, but I'm poor), it's about a year old. I previously had an HP 5100 printer, that I have uninstalled and deleted, to the best of my knowledge. I got a HP PSC 2355 printer/scanner/copier for Christmas and I'm having a bia of a time installing it. I keep getting this "fatal message" that says error #1935 has occurred with the MSI documentviewer and gives this string of nonsense "303994BA-6487-47AE-AFID-7AF6088EEBDB.HRESULT:-2147024894" I went online to the HP site to fix it. They told me to alter permissions in the registry. However, when I got there, permissions was not under "Hewlitt Packard" like they said it would be. Then, I downloaded a patch that was supposed to solve the "Fatal error message on installation" problem. No go. Then they said it might be Microsoft's problem. what drivers are u trying to install ? ps or plc5e/6 ?

does windows pop saying it found a new device before ya even install them?

download there driver only off their site, unzip it, add new device manually and see how that goes..
